摘要
The three-dimensional distribution and the divergence of electrons in a bunch have been determined for a short-bunch beam of an L-band linear accelerator by the observation of coherent transition radiation at millimeter and submillimeter wavelengths. The transverse size of the beam and its emittance are derived as 22+/-4 mm in diameter and (4.0+/-2.0) X 10(2) mm mrad. The longitudinal distribution of electrons in the bunch is found to be a triangular shape with a bunch length (full width at half maximum) of 8.5+/-1.0 mm (28 ps). An advantage of this method in determining the longitudinal distribution function of electrons is discussed in comparison with the conventional method using a streak camera.
